Abstract
The utility model relates to an improved coal burning heating boiler. The utility model is characterized in that a heat exchanger of the boiler is formed from shaped-product cast iron heating radiators which are connected into blocks in series and are arranged at the upper part of a boiler cavity; the heat exchanger is communicated with an outer water jacket which is used as a part of a boiler body; a hot water jacket can be also arranged on the outer water jacket and outside a flue. Thus, the utility model has the advantages of low production cost, high heat efficiency and strong practicability, and is suitable for units with middle and small areas for heating.
Description
The utility model relates to coal-burning boiler, particularly a kind of coal-fired heating boiler.
Existing coal-fired heating boiler is various informative, and structure is different.Its heat exchanger mainly is that seamless steel pipe is bent into or welds the heat-exchange tube that system forms.For fear of the body of heater dissipated heat, improve the thermal efficiency, what generally adopt is thermal insulation furnace body.These furnace type structures are complicated, and the production cost height also is not suitable for medium and small heating area unit and uses.
It is a kind of simple in structure that the purpose of this utility model will provide exactly, and production cost is lower, the high and convenient and practical coal-fired heating boiler of the thermal efficiency.
For this reason and the design coal-fired heating boiler, by coal-fired furnace cavity and on heat exchanger, flue and body of heater constitute, its heat exchanger is for being connected in series in groups, the perpendicular cast iron central heating radiator that places on the coal-fired furnace cavity, the water inlet of cast iron central heating radiator and delivery port communicate with the outer water jacket of formation part body of heater, and outer water jacket has oral siphon and outlet pipe.
The utility model adopts the respond well approved product cast iron central heating radiator serial connection of heat exchange in groups as the boiler hot interchanger, has the advantage that technology is simple, production cost is low, and adopt the design of outer water jacket furnace more to reduce thermal loss simultaneously, improved the thermal efficiency of boiler greatly.
In order to reclaim heat energy, reduce the flue thermal loss, flue of the present utility model is outer can to have hot water jacket to place on the outer water jacket.Hot water jacket has water inlet and delivery port in addition, adding outer water jacket or other heat supply water after the cold water preheating again.
As embodiment of the present utility model, the outer water jacket of coal-fired heating boiler can communicate with its upper flue hot water jacket outward and be integral, and oral siphon is arranged at outer water jacket bottom, and delivery port is arranged at hot water jacket top, and is warm to realize the single cycle hydromining.
On the foregoing description basis, also heat exchange coil can be set in hot water jacket, heat exchange coil has water inlet end and water side in addition, so that life hot water to be provided when the heating.
In order to improve practicality, satisfy people's life requirement, the coal-fired furnace cavity of the coal-fired heating boiler of the utility model can be the monomer that places the body of heater bottom, it has the roller or the slide rail that can make coal-fired furnace cavity shift out and return body of heater down.Coal-fired furnace cavity shifts out that body of heater can be cooked, cooking like this; But return the body of heater heat supply heating.

As shown in Figure 1, the coal-fired heating boiler of the utility model is by coal-fired furnace cavity 5, cast iron central heating radiator heat exchanger 7 and constitute partly the outer water jacket 8 of body of heater and form, the water inlet 6 of cast iron central heating radiator heat exchanger 7 and delivery port 9 communicate with outer water jacket 8, and outer water jacket 8 bottoms have oral siphon 2, top that outlet pipe 10 is arranged.There is hot water jacket 11 to utilize waste heat above the outer water jacket 8 around flue 12.The fire grate of coal-fired furnace cavity 5 has ash hole 13 times, on coal feeding hole 4 is arranged.
As shown in Figure 2, among this embodiment, outer water jacket 8 and hot water jacket 11 communicate up and down and are one, and oral siphon 2 is arranged at outer water jacket 8 bottoms, and delivery port 10 is arranged at hot water jacket 11 tops.Coal-fired furnace cavity 14 is monomer independently, and there is slideway 19 its bottom surface, utilizes handle 13 coal-fired furnace cavity 14 can be shifted out to cook, cooking.And coal-fired furnace cavity 14 is pushed body of heater, stove fire is water jacket 8 and hot water jacket 11 outside cast iron central heating radiator heat exchanger 7 and flue 12 are passed to heat then.
As shown in Figure 3, outer water jacket 8 communicates up and down with hot water jacket 11 and is one, and cold water advances from oral siphon 2, through outside after water jacket 8, cast iron central heating radiator heat exchanger 7 and hot water jacket 11 heat exchange, hot water is sent from delivery port 10.Flue 12 is outer, heat exchange coil 17 is arranged in the hot water jacket 11, cold water from water inlet end 16 advance, hot water 18 goes out from the water side.
The body of heater of this utility model coal heating stove and burner hearth can be justified can be square.Body of heater and outer water jacket, hot water jacket also can add heat-insulation layer outward in addition.
